
It is an ancient practice to heal with sound. It is used worldwide by many cultures including the Greeks. Music and sounds used for healing are almost as old, in fact. The ancient Greeks used instruments like flutes and lyres to help them heal their patients. Native Americans use didgeridoos and shamanic drums to speed up the healing process. Sanskrit mantras were used first by the Hindus to promote good health and well being. In the 20th century, healing with sound was rediscovered. Wounded soldiers in World War II used music therapy to heal themselves. The advent of ultrasounds brought the practice of sound and music into mainstream medicine. This method is used to evaluate the internal organs as well as soft tissues.

Get lots of fruits & vegetables. These fruits and vegetables are high in vitamins, minerals, which can help you keep your immune systems strong. Vegetables and fruits are high in fiber which helps to digest and fill you up. You should eat at least five servings per day of fruit or veg.
Drink plenty of water. Water flushes toxins from your body and helps you feel full between meals. Drink about eight glasses each day.
Consume whole grains and not refined. Whole grains have all the nutrients they need, including B vitamins. Some nutrients have been removed from refined grains.
Sugary drinks are best avoided. Sugary drinks are full of empty calories and lead to obesity. Instead, opt for water, milk, or unsweetened tea.
Avoid fast food. Fast food has little nutritional value. While it might taste good, it won't give your body the energy it needs to function properly. Stick to healthier options such as salads, soups, sandwiches, and pasta dishes.
Limit your alcohol intake. Alcohol can lead to poor nutrition and empty calories. Limit the number of alcoholic beverages you consume per week to no more that two.
Red meats should be avoided. Red meats can be high in cholesterol and saturated fat. Opt for lean cuts of beef, pork, lamb, chicken, fish, and turkey instead.
